San Diego Celebrates St. Patrick’s Day with Official Bar Crawl
Join the Festivities and Experience San Diego’s Vibrant Nightlife
San Diego, CA – Mark your calendars for Saturday, March 14, 2026, as the city gears up for an official St. Patrick’s Day bar crawl organized by PubCrawls.com. The event will kick off at 2:00 PM at Taste & Thirst, located at 715 Fourth Avenue. This creates a fantastic opportunity for community members and visitors alike to come together, enjoy exclusive drink specials, and celebrate Irish culture in style. Event Details
- Date and Time: Saturday, March 14, 2026, starting at 2:00 PM
- Registration Location: Taste & Thirst, 715 Fourth Avenue, San Diego, CA 92101
- Drink Specials: $4 drafts, 2-for-1 mixed drinks, and $5 shots
- Age Requirement: 21+ with valid ID
- Ticket Information: Available for purchase on Eventbrite

Background of St. Patrick’s Day
St. Patrick’s Day is celebrated to honor Saint Patrick, the foremost patron saint of Ireland. Traditionally marked on March 17, the day commemorates Saint Patrick’s death and celebrates Irish culture and heritage. In San Diego, the Public St. Patrick’s Day Parade and Festival will take place on the same day, further enhancing festivities with a parade starting at 10:30 AM and a festival running from 9:00 AM to 6:00 PM at Fifth Avenue and Laurel Street.
